Things to do in Forest City?
Living in Forest City, IA is a rewarding experience. With a population of just over 4,000 people, it offers small town charm at its finest. The city is home to many parks, including one of the largest municipal parks in the state, as well as a beautiful lake that provides plenty of outdoor activities year-round. It also boasts several unique attractions such as the Winnebago County Historical Museum and the Forest City Lighthouse. Shopping, dining and other services are located throughout the downtown area which adds to the vibrant atmosphere of Forest City. You can also find plenty of recreational activities available here from golfing to skiing and snowboarding, making it an ideal place for families and outdoor lovers alike.
